Labor economics tell the second half of the story. Census CBP shows 5,897 active establishments employing 38,564 workers, averaging 6.5 employees per location and paying $144,116/yr per employee annually. New York leads the geographic distribution of employment, with California and Texas rounding out the top three concentrations. Headcount density matters because thin-margin industries only clear the cash-flow bar when establishments reach the staffing level where fixed costs amortize — a useful cross-check against the margin line above.

Capital access is the third lens. SBA 7(a) and 504 approvals for this industry totaled 82 loans worth $23 million between FY2020 and FY2025, supporting 963 jobs at origination. The average ticket size — $276K — signals the typical capital gap operators bridge when expanding. Wells Fargo Bank National Association ranks as the most active SBA lender serving this NAICS code.
